INTERNAL MEMO — Tournament Records

The original score sheets from the Aldbury Regional Chess Final have been counted, cross-checked against the pairing cards, and sealed in the green records folio. Please do not photocopy them before dispatch, as the arbiter requires the originals untouched. A courier from Quillmere Express will collect the folio tomorrow, and the hand-over instruction for that exchange is set out below.

drop instructions, hahip-badug: the quenox ralath courier leaves the kaseth fraiel rusiel tameth belys istdor ralion giliel ledger at gate 7830 under passcode 165413

Hey Priya — handing off FormulaBox before my trip. The sandbox that runs user-supplied formulas got tightened last week: stricter CPU caps and a smaller allowlist of functions. Most pages fail closed now, so if customers report "evaluation refused," it's usually the cap, not a bug. Don't raise limits without pinging Dario first; the Kestrel tenant abuses anything generous. Logs are in the usual place. The current sandbox runs with these configuration values, which you'll want handy.

service settings:
[istax]
port = 9090
team = sormir
host = istax.ferradyn.corp
region = central-2
access_code = ac_447e33
timeout_ms = 250

ThornGate Catalogue Import — plugin author onboarding. Plugins run sandboxed; declare record types in your manifest. Test imports hit the Larkfield staging shelf, never production. Malformed MARC-like rows are quarantined, not dropped. To attach your plugin to the staging importer you must unlock the developer keyring first, which requires the shared recovery passphrase shown below.

unlock words, fawig-bagef: olidor-holir-istox-holath-tamys-quenion-giliel